Output e260f5fdbeb5bbd1079050d1b96ed7a026dcdd63f283ee4064b3db903dfd88ef:143

value
20949
script pubkey
OP_0 OP_PUSHBYTES_20 598f844f40f460bfc9f717e84fde7701d4900a27
address
bc1qtx8cgn6q73stlj0hzl5ylhnhq82fqz387zehhw
transaction
e260f5fdbeb5bbd1079050d1b96ed7a026dcdd63f283ee4064b3db903dfd88ef
confirmations
186895
spent
true